Hydrogen filling hose with fracture protection function
By introducing a protective hose structure into the hydrogen filling hose, the problem of difficulty in timely detection of hydrogen leakage is solved, and timely closure and storage of hydrogen leakage is achieved, thereby improving production safety.

[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of hydrogen filling hoses, in particular to a hydrogen filling hose with a breakage protection function. Background Art
[0002] Hydrogen is a clean energy source. Its transportation mainly includes the transportation of compressed hydrogen, the transportation of liquid hydrogen, the transportation using hydrogen storage media, the transportation using pipelines, and the transportation of manufacturing raw materials. However, before transportation, it needs to be filled into hydrogen cylinders using filling hoses to facilitate transportation. Filling hoses are prone to breakage during long-term use, posing a safety hazard.
[0003] Among them, announcement number CN215807896U discloses a hydrogen filling hose with a break protection function, including a hose body, joints connected to both ends of the hose body, a clamp connected to the connection between the joint and the hose body, a break valve connected to the outside of the hose body, and a dehumidification mechanism provided on the external surface of the hose body on the side of the break valve, the dehumidification mechanism including a metal pipe connected to the hose body. The utility model absorbs moisture entering the hose body by filling a dehumidifier between the annular plate, the metal plate and the sealing plate, thereby preventing the inner wall of the hose body from rusting and corroding due to the presence of moisture, thereby ensuring the quality of the next hydrogen filling. Furthermore, when the hose body breaks or is dragged due to misoperation, the break valve can prevent hydrogen from leaking through the fracture, while preventing the dragging of the hose body from causing damage to the equipment.
[0004] During use, the device can prevent hydrogen leakage from the fracture through the break valve. However, since hydrogen is colorless, transparent and has no special smell, it is difficult to detect hydrogen leakage in time, which will make it impossible to close the break valve in time. As a result, some hydrogen will leak into the air, posing a safety hazard to production.
[0005] Therefore, it is necessary to invent a hydrogen filling hose with a break protection function to solve the above problems. Utility Model Content
[0006] The purpose of the utility model is to provide a hydrogen filling hose with a break protection function to solve the problem that it is difficult to detect hydrogen leakage in time, which leads to the inability to close the break valve in time, so some hydrogen leaks into the air, posing a safety hazard to production.
[0007] In order to achieve the above-mentioned purpose, the present invention provides the following technical solution: a hydrogen filling hose with a break protection function, including a connector, wherein two groups of connectors are provided, and a protective hose and a gas hose are connected between the two groups of connectors, and the gas hose is located on the inner side of the protective hose. The left end of the left connector is connected to the gas supply head, and a gas supply valve is provided inside the gas supply head. The right end of the right connector is connected to the inflation head, and an inflation valve is provided inside the inflation head.
[0008] By adopting the above technical solution, the gas hose is used to transport hydrogen. When hydrogen leaks from the gas hose, the hydrogen will be filled between the gas hose and the protective hose, causing the inner side of the protective hose to bulge, so that the hydrogen leakage problem can be discovered in a timely and concrete manner, and the gas valve and the inflation valve can be closed in time to prevent further leakage of hydrogen. The leaked hydrogen will be stored between the protective hose and the gas hose to prevent the hydrogen from diffusing into the air, thereby improving operational production safety.

[0033] At the same time, the protective hose 2 has a certain elasticity. Under normal use, the protective hose 2 is tightly attached to the surface of the gas hose 22. When the gas hose 22 leaks, the space between the protective hose 2 and the gas hose 22 will be inflated. At this time, the protective hose 2 will expand, and the hydrogen leakage problem can be discovered in time. The two ends of the protective hose 2 are tightly connected to the first plug-in tube 11 through the first fixing ring 21, which effectively improves the sealing performance of the two ends of the protective hose 2, so that the leaked hydrogen will be stored between the protective hose 2 and the gas hose 22, avoiding hydrogen leakage into the air and improving operation safety.
[0034] In addition, the gas supply head 3 is connected to the gas outlet of the hydrogen storage tank, and the charging head 4 is connected to the gas inlet of the hydrogen bottle. The gas supply valve 31 is used to close the gas supply head 3, and the charging valve 41 is used to close the charging head 4, thereby sealing both ends of the two sets of connecting heads 1, thereby preventing residual air inside the gas hose 22 from leaking during the replacement of the gas hose 22, and both the gas supply head 3 and the charging head 4 can be disassembled from the connecting head 1, thereby facilitating the gas supply head 3 and the charging head 4 to be connected to both ends of other gas hoses 22 for reuse, thereby improving resource utilization efficiency.
